Chittorgarh Overview for First-Time Travelers

Chittorgarh is one of the most important heritage destinations in Rajasthan, known for its massive hill fort, layered Rajput history, and large-scale architectural remains. Unlike compact city monuments, Chittorgarh Fort is a spread-out circuit where trip quality depends heavily on timing, route flow, and practical energy management. Travelers who plan this as a structured fort visit usually have a much better experience than those who treat it as a quick photo stop.

Chittorgarh Fort Highlights and Landmark Planning

Chittorgarh Fort is the core of the trip and deserves a structured route. The complex includes major gates, towers, palaces, temple clusters, and historical points spread over a large area. Instead of rushing every stop, prioritize high-value landmarks first and keep realistic transition time between points.

How to Plan the Fort Circuit

Start early and map your top-priority landmarks in sequence. Morning and late-afternoon windows are more comfortable for walking and photography compared to harsh midday periods in warmer months.

What Makes This Fort Different

Chittorgarh is not just one monument but an entire historic zone. The experience is stronger when you understand it as a narrative site rather than a short checklist.

Should You Use a Local Guide?

For first-time visitors, a guide can help simplify context and reduce confusion at major points. If you prefer self-guided travel, pre-read route order and key landmark significance.

Best Time to Visit Chittorgarh

Chittorgarh is an outdoor-heavy destination. Weather has a direct impact on comfort, movement speed, and how much of the fort you can cover in one stretch.

Cooler Season Advantage

Cooler months are best for long exploration windows and fort walking. This is the preferred period for families, senior travelers, and history-focused trips.

Warm Months Planning

Travel is still possible, but you should split the day into early and late blocks. Midday should be used for meals, rest, or indoor breaks where possible.

Rain-Affected Periods

Rain may reduce movement comfort on certain paths but can create strong visual atmosphere. Keep footwear and timing buffers in your plan.

Day-Wise Itinerary: Half Day, 1 Day and 2 Day Options

The best itinerary depends on your total Rajasthan plan. Chittorgarh can work as a half-day stop, but one full day is usually more rewarding.

Half-Day Chittorgarh Itinerary

Suitable for transit travelers. Focus only on top-priority fort highlights and skip low-value detours. This format is quick but limited.

1-Day Chittorgarh Itinerary (Most Practical)

Use morning for core fort circuit, midday for break, and late afternoon for remaining major points. This is the best format for most first-time visitors.

2-Day Chittorgarh Itinerary (Depth + Comfort)

Day 1 can be fort-focused, Day 2 for nearby city-side points, local markets, and relaxed pacing. This works well for families and history-heavy trips.

Visitor Tips and Common Mistakes to Avoid

Starting Too Late

Late starts compress the fort circuit and reduce quality. Begin early to avoid rushed movement and heat fatigue.

No Route Prioritization

Trying to cover every point equally usually causes time loss. Prioritize major landmarks and keep secondary points optional.

Ignoring Weather and Footwear

Comfortable walking shoes, hydration, and seasonal layers are essential for a large fort complex. Poor preparation can reduce your effective sightseeing window.

Underestimating Fort Scale

Chittorgarh is much larger than many first-time visitors expect. Keep realistic expectations and leave buffer for photo and rest breaks.

Family and Senior-Friendly Planning in Chittorgarh

Families and senior travelers can enjoy Chittorgarh comfortably by reducing stop count and increasing quality time at major points. Keep vehicle access and walking distances in mind before finalizing each stop. One practical approach is to mark three non-negotiable landmarks and keep the rest optional. This avoids decision fatigue and preserves energy for the most meaningful parts of the fort circuit.

Comfort-First Rules

Prefer early entry, schedule hydration breaks, and avoid peak afternoon heat exposure. Footwear, sun protection, and a steady pace matter more than speed for this destination.

Travel with Kids

If traveling with children, add small snack and rest windows every 60 to 90 minutes. Keep storytelling-based landmark selection so the experience remains engaging instead of exhausting.
